Mgc Building Contractor, B General Building Contractor in Carmel, CA
Mgc Building Contractor operating as a corporation holds an active California contractor license (CSLB #869922), valid through Oct 31, 2026. First issued in 2005, the license has been on the CSLB roster for 21 years. It carries a single CSLB classification: B — General Building Contractor. Records show an active surety bond on file with American Contractors Indemnity Company and an exempt workers' compensation status (no employees on payroll). The business is based in Carmel, in Monterey County, California.
